Common Foundation Structural Repair Jobs
Foundation underpinning - stabilizes and lifts uneven or sinking foundations to restore structural integrity.
Crack repair - seals and fills foundation cracks to prevent water intrusion and further damage.
Pier and beam repair - reinforces or replaces support piers to prevent shifting and settling.
Concrete slab stabilization - addresses sinking or cracking in concrete slabs to improve safety and appearance.
Waterproofing services - applies moisture barriers to protect foundations from water damage and erosion.
Settlement correction - remedies uneven settling to maintain proper foundation alignment and prevent future issues.
Foundation Structural Repair Questions
What are signs of foundation issues? Visible cracks in walls, uneven floors, and sticking doors or windows can indicate foundation problems.
What causes foundation settlement? Soil movement, moisture changes, and poor drainage can lead to uneven settling of the foundation.
What types of foundation repairs are common? Repairs often include underpinning, wall stabilization, and crack sealing to restore stability.
How can foundation problems affect a property? They can cause structural damage, reduce safety, and decrease property value if not addressed.
